layout master disappearing

Do you mean, the master layout items disappear from the layout? (I.e., while you are viewing a conventional layout) If so, I have seen this issue. I found that selecting a different master and switching it back would restore order. I haven't seen dropped master items in output.

Link wrote:
People tend to forget to use layer combos within the layouting environment too. Combos that can switch out titleblock information, stamps, notes, even entire titleblocks.
link, i think that whilst this may have been true of plotmaker, the combined model/layout layer set in AC10 is no longer conducive to working efficiently with layer combinations in the layout book.

i would recommend sticking to the 'everything on the archicad layer' rule-of-thumb for layouting until graphisoft give layers a much needed overhaul - to make working with two distinct environments more intuitive.
